PBTC is distinct due to its highly effective performance as a scale and corrosion inhibitor in water treatment. Its robust structure allows it to perform exceptionally under harsh environments,
where traditional inhibitors may fail. Unlike other phosphonates, PBTC contains both phosphonic acid and carboxylic acid functional groups, enhancing its ability to chelate metal ions and prevent the formation of scale deposits. Its efficacy is unmatched, offering a reliable solution for maintaining the integrity of cooling systems and boilers in power plants and manufacturing facilities.
In agricultural applications, PBTC finds its niche due to its ability to stabilize complex mixtures of nutrients and active ingredients in fertilizer formulations. By effectively sequestering metal ions such as calcium and magnesium, PBTC ensures the delivery of essential nutrients to plants without the interference of unwanted chemical reactions. This attribute not only enhances the performance of fertilizers but also promotes sustainable agricultural practices by preventing nutrient runoff and reducing the environmental impact of fertilization.

In cleaning and personal care products, the phosphonate chemistry of PBTC contributes to better performance through its stable pH nature and compatibility with a wide range of other ingredients. In detergents, for instance, PBTC helps soften water by chelating calcium and magnesium ions, allowing surfactants to perform optimally, leading to superior cleaning outcomes. Additionally, in personal care formulations, PBTC's ability to stabilize metal ions can contribute to extended shelf life and product stability, which are critical factors for consumer satisfaction and brand loyalty.
